Learned a trick from a pro-detailer on youtube. He washes the rotor and wheels thoroughly then with the car still wet takes it for a brief drive of about 100 yards where he rides the brakes hard while accelerating enough to generate heat. Returns to the shop and dries the car and wheels and no rust. Has worked for me every time also. Hope this helps
